When people say, “What should I do with my life?” or “What is my life purpose?” what they’re actually asking is: “What can I do with my time that is important?”

To start spending your time on things/ people that are important and live a purposeful life, ask yourself these questions, then action the answers:

  1. What’s your favourite flavor of shit sandwich and does it come with an olive? (no pain, no gain)
  2. What is true about you today that would make your 8-year-old self cry? (which interests/ passions did you give up for silly reasons)
  3. What makes you forget to eat and poop? (what gives you flow)
  4. How can you better embarrass yourself? (openness to failure, rejection, vulnerability, following your fear)
  5. How are you going to save the world?
  6. If you absolutely had to leave the house all day, every day, where would you want to go and what would you do?
  7. If you knew you were going to die one year from today, what would you do and how would you want to be remembered?

What most people don’t understand is that passion is the result of action, not the cause of it.
